d.frame: round, not truncate, when calculating pixels from percents

Four frames for image size 500x367 were not the same size
with different combinations of 0,49.8,50.2,100 used for at option
to achieve regular 2x2 layout with margins in the middle.

 def calculate_frame(frame, at, width, height):
+    """Calculate absolute position of the frame from percentages
+
+    at is from bottom left in percents (bottom,top,left,right)
+    output is in pixels from top left (top,bottom,left,right)
+
+    This function does also the necessary formating.
+
+    >>> calculate_frame('apple', "0,49.8,0,50.2", 500, 500)
+    'GRASS_RENDER_FRAME=251,500,0,251 # apple\\n'
+    >>> calculate_frame('orange', "50.2,0,49.8,100", 500, 500)
+    'GRASS_RENDER_FRAME=500,249,249,500 # orange\\n'
+    >>> calculate_frame('odd_number', "0,49.8,0,50.2", 367, 367)
+    'GRASS_RENDER_FRAME=184,367,0,184 # odd_number\\n'
+
+    The following would give 182,367,0,184 if we would be truncating
+    to integers instead of rounding, but that would be wrong because
+    height of the frame would be 367 minus 182 which is 185 while
+    0.502 times 367 is 184.234 which fits with the (correct) width of
+    the frame which is 184.
+
+    >>> calculate_frame('test_truncating_bug', "0,50.2,0,50.2", 367, 367)
+    'GRASS_RENDER_FRAME=183,367,0,184 # test_truncating_bug\\n'
+    """
